What's the correct battery size for a 2002 Viper ER? I know the Yamaha part # but I'm looking for the info I need to buy an aftermarket battery.

The Yumicron # is Y50-N18L-A. If you can find an aftermarket battery something like a N18L or 18L in the part number, I think you will be in good shape. G.B.
